Solve the problem.In the formula A(t) = A0ekt, A(t) is the amount of radioactive material remaining from an initial amount A0 at a given time t and k is a negative constant determined by the nature of the material. A certain radioactive isotope decays at a rate of 0.2% annually. Determine the half-life of this isotope, to the nearest year.

A. 151 yr
B. 3 yr
C. 347 yr
D. 250 yr


Answer: C
